Gösser is one of Austria's most iconic beer brands, originating from the town of Göss near Leoben in the Styria region. The brewery has a history stretching back to 1860, making it one of the oldest and most established brewing traditions in the country. Over the decades, Gösser became a cornerstone of Austrian beer culture, and in 2003, Heineken International acquired Brau Union Österreich — the parent company of Gösser — for approximately €1.5 billion, integrating the brand into a global portfolio while maintaining its Austrian roots and brewing identity. Gösser is closely associated with the Märzen style, a classic Central European lager known for its malt-forward character and balanced bitterness. The brewery places great emphasis on the use of high-quality ingredients and traditional brewing craftsmanship. Alongside its flagship Märzen, the brand offers a broader portfolio that includes styles such as a dark lager and a Naturradler, catering to a wide range of beer drinkers. Brau Union Österreich, under the Heineken Group, currently holds more than 50% of the Austrian beer market, with Gösser serving as one of its leading brands. The brewery's reputation is built on consistency, quality, and a deep respect for Austrian brewing heritage. Gösser products are widely distributed across Europe and beyond, available in formats ranging from bottles to blade kegs, making the brand accessible to both on-trade and off-trade consumers throughout the continent.
